Residents who live in 531 East 20th Street have been alerted, via, a notice in the lobby, that the power in the building will be shut down from 9 a.m.-5 p.m. This is due to scheduled repair work on the elevators with Con Ed and an electrical contractor, following three power outages in the building last week.
According to management, public safety officers will be assigned to the building during the hours of the shutdown to assist with any emergencies. The elevators will be out of service. Residents who require medical assistance or have special needs should contact Public Safety directly at (212) 598-5233. Stairwells have emergency lighting, as do all common hallways.
In the second stage power shut down for repairs on Thursday, February 23, there was no emergency lighting in the stairwells. In addition, the Security Officer assigned to assist in emergencies did not have a flashlight. Rather, he used the light in his cellphone to navigate the stairwell. Lastly, in common hallways, emergency lighting consisted of a glow stick taped to the wall next to the stairwell entrance.
